Getting started Getting started
manual 1 Once you log in, you'll be taken to the settings page. Choose a map and a layer that you want to populate with new data.
manual 2 There's a sample map and a layer that you can use for testing purposes. Of course, later you can choose between the maps you've created in the GIS Cloud Mobile Data Collection Portal or Map Editor and the maps someone has shared with you.
manual 3 You can collect and edit points, lines and polygons.
Collecting Points Collecting Points
manual 4 If you select a point project or layer in the settings, you'll be collecting points.
